hg: graal/graal-jvmci-9/hotspot: 7 new changesets

christian.thalinger at oracle.com christian.thalinger at oracle.com
Wed Sep 2 17:39:18 UTC 2015


Changeset: c316ea58b0be
Author:    Roland Schatz <roland.schatz at oracle.com>
Date:      2015-09-01 13:43 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/c316ea58b0be

Pass TargetDescription argument to CompilerToVM.installCode.

! src/java.base/share/classes/jdk.internal.jvmci.hotspot/src/jdk/internal/jvmci/hotspot/CompilerToVM.java
! src/java.base/share/classes/jdk.internal.jvmci.hotspot/src/jdk/internal/jvmci/hotspot/CompilerToVMImpl.java
! src/java.base/share/classes/jdk.internal.jvmci.hotspot/src/jdk/internal/jvmci/hotspot/HotSpotCodeCacheProvider.java
! src/share/vm/jvmci/jvmciCodeInstaller.cpp
! src/share/vm/jvmci/jvmciCodeInstaller.hpp
! src/share/vm/jvmci/jvmciCompilerToVM.cpp
! src/share/vm/jvmci/jvmciJavaAccess.hpp
! src/share/vm/jvmci/systemDictionary_jvmci.hpp
! src/share/vm/jvmci/vmSymbols_jvmci.hpp

Changeset: 5197022177a8
Author:    Stefan Anzinger <stefan.anzinger at oracle.com>
Date:      2015-09-01 17:11 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/5197022177a8

Remove code in comment

! src/cpu/sparc/vm/templateInterpreter_sparc.cpp

Changeset: a6661d8fba96
Author:    Stefan Anzinger <stefan.anzinger at oracle.com>
Date:      2015-09-01 17:28 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/a6661d8fba96

Enable commented out assertion

! src/cpu/sparc/vm/templateInterpreter_sparc.cpp

Changeset: ad8367fe8be1
Author:    Stefan Anzinger <stefan.anzinger at oracle.com>
Date:      2015-08-31 17:37 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/ad8367fe8be1

Remove additional pad in deopt_blob when building with JVMCI; fix comment blocks in implicit_exception_uncommon_trap

! src/cpu/sparc/vm/sharedRuntime_sparc.cpp

Changeset: 782be61972c6
Author:    Stefan Anzinger <stefan.anzinger at oracle.com>
Date:      2015-08-31 18:17 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/782be61972c6

Call JVMCIRuntime::parse_properties in Threads::create_vm

! src/share/vm/jvmci/jvmciRuntime.cpp
! src/share/vm/runtime/arguments.cpp
! src/share/vm/runtime/thread.cpp

Changeset: 0d8a8b0436ec
Author:    Stefan Anzinger <stefan.anzinger at oracle.com>
Date:      2015-09-01 16:58 +0200
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/0d8a8b0436ec

Remove debug output from solaris_sparc signal handler

! src/os_cpu/solaris_sparc/vm/os_solaris_sparc.cpp

Changeset: ce1cc10e2ea3
Author:    kvn
Date:      2015-09-01 21:23 -0700
URL:       http://hg.openjdk.java.net/graal/graal-jvmci-9/hotspot/rev/ce1cc10e2ea3

Add EnableJVMCI check to deopt_blob

! src/cpu/sparc/vm/sharedRuntime_sparc.cpp
! src/cpu/x86/vm/sharedRuntime_x86_64.cpp



More information about the graal-dev mailing list